This Rosa Parks coloring page introduces students to the story of Rosa Parks. A civil rights activist, she took actions that sparked the Montgomery Bus Boycott in 1955 and proved how much one person's choices can matter. Great for younger students and second-grade classrooms during Black History Month, this coloring page is a great way to get students interested in history.

On December 1, 1955 Rosa Parks refused to give up her seat on a bus in Montgomery, AL. This event sparked there American Civil Rights movement of the 20th century.
